In this solo bonus episode, Michelle gets real about resistance—that frustrating force that’s been stopping you from writing the book, starting the YouTube channel, or finally picking up the paintbrush. Inspired by The War of Art by Steven Pressfield, she shares her personal journey of suppressing creativity during her time in construction, how fear masks itself as logic, and why resistance might just be the best clue you've got to your true purpose.

You’ll leave this episode with a fiery dare to stop waiting for permission and start creating—even if it’s messy, imperfect, or “crap” to begin with.


Thought Reversal Tease

You think fear is a red flag. What if it’s actually your green light?

If you’ve been telling yourself, “It’s too late” or “I’m not good enough,” Michelle challenges those thoughts with a powerful truth: the more resistance you feel, the more likely it’s exactly what you’re meant to do.


In This Episode, Michelle Covers:

  • Why your brain literally resists creativity—and how to override it
  • How suppressing creative dreams leads to burnout (and how she found her way back)
  • Why perfection is the enemy of momentum
  • Real-life examples of late bloomers (hint: one started painting at 78)
  • A bold list of actions to help you start—even if you're scared, rusty, or feel too late
  • The key question: is “not enough time” just a fancy excuse?


Weekly Dare

Acknowledge the resistance. Call it out. Start anyway.

Michelle dares you to stop waiting for confidence, clarity, or the perfect moment—and just do the damn thing.
